    Hello dear, happy to answer for you. A sudden blurred screen on a computer monitor can be caused by the following reasons: Graphics card failure:

    If your electronic guessing brain graphics card is malfunctioning, it may cause the screen to blur. You can try updating or reinstalling the graphics drivers, or replacing the graphics card. Connectivity issues:

    If your computer monitor is not connected to the computer well or the cable is loose, it can also cause the screen to blur. You can check that the cable is plugged in tightly, or replace the cable. Monitor malfunction:

    If your computer monitor fails, such as a damaged LCD screen or a power failure, it can also cause a blurred screen. You can contact after-sales service or professional maintenance personnel for overhaul and repair. Computer Virus:

    Some computer viruses can cause a screen to splash or flicker. You can use antivirus software to scan and remove viruses.     The display screen can first be detected in the following order:

    1. Check whether the connection between the monitor and the graphics card is loose. Caused by poor contact"Clutter"、"Noise"Blurred screens are the most common phenomenon.

    2. Check whether the graphics card is overclocked. If the graphics card is overclocked, it will usually appear irregular and intermittent horizontal stripes. In this case, the overclocking amplitude should be reduced appropriately. Note that the first thing to do is to reduce the memory frequency.

    3. Check the quality of the graphics card. If the screen is rotten after replacing the graphics card, and it fails to work after use, you should check whether the anti-electromagnetic interference and electromagnetic shielding quality of the graphics card are passable. Here's how:

    Keep some parts that may cause electromagnetic interference away from the graphics card installation (such as hard disks) as far as possible, and then see if the blurred screen disappears. If you are sure that the electromagnetic shielding function of the graphics card is not up to standard, you should replace the graphics card or make your own shielding cover.

    4. Check whether the resolution or refresh rate of the monitor is set too high. The resolution of the LCD display is generally lower than that of the CRT display, and if it exceeds the best resolution recommended by the manufacturer, there is a possibility that the phenomenon of the flower source field pants screen may occur.

    5. Check whether an incompatible graphics driver is installed. This situation is generally easy to overlook, as graphics card drivers are being updated faster and faster (especially for NVIDIA graphics cards), and some users are always eager to install the latest version of the driver. In fact, some of the latest drivers are either beta versions or optimized versions for a specific graphics card or game, and using them can sometimes lead to a blurred screen.

    Therefore, it is recommended that you try to use the hail simplification program certified by Microsoft, and it is best to use the driver provided by the graphics card manufacturer.

    Reason 1: Due to interference, the computer screen is blurred, resulting in horizontal streaks. Interference sources are generally divided into external interference and internal interference.

    External interference is mainly due to electromagnetic waves generated from the outside, in which case it is sufficient to investigate the source of interference and stay away from it, or not to use a computer for this period. Internal interference may be due to poor contact or other complex reasons, in which case it is usually necessary to consult a professional. Reason 2:

    The resolution of the monitor is set improperly. Reason 3: A kind of blurred screen similar to a crash is mostly due to the incompatibility between the graphics card and the system.

    Reason 4: There is a problem with the heat dissipation of the graphics card. Reason 5:

    The video memory speed is low or impaired. Reason 6: The computer has been infected by a virus.
